The Local Director is responsible for delivering the Metro Bank brand and business model within the local community by developing relationships with new and existing customers, and growing lending and deposits across the Local Community.


This position will focus on covering the Bristol and surrounding area.


So what would you be doing?


New business acquisition, specialising in commercial businesses in your local community, who want a different approach when it comes to their commercial lending and banking needs.
Be an expert on our products designed for commercial customers; these include service lines, commercial lending, deposits, asset finance, invoice finance, cash management and FX
Working and establishing a strong and trusted introducer base in your local community, working closely with the professional community which will include attending networking events, hosting events and generally being the banker of choice as we continue to build Metro Bank.
Leading a Local Business Manager, supporting them with their personal development as well as creating customers in their local business community.
Building amazing relationships with your internal colleagues to provide our customers with a first class experience across all areas of Metro Bank

And... we are a bank so risk is a part of everything we do. We love people who take responsibility, do the right thing for customers, colleagues and Metro Bank and have the ability to call out any concerns.


What you will need:


Passionate about providing unparalleled levels of service and convenience for customers.
Able to work and learn quickly in a fast paced, fun and dynamic environment.
Proven track record in sourcing and engaging with new customers and growing the Bank.
Care about doing a great job and exceeding expectations with the quality of what you do.
Demonstrate a passion for understanding and getting to know local businesses (these businesses will range in terms of size and industries).
Writing credit papers – you will need to understand a balance sheet and have a good eye for detail.
Leading teams (small or large, we don’t mind too much) - looking after your Local Business Manager is one of the most important things you do every day.
